Q: Is 13,703,169 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 13,703,169 is a composite number.

Why is 13,703,169 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 13,703,169 can be evenly divided by 1 3 107 321 42,689 128,067 4,567,723 and 13,703,169, with no remainder.

Since 13,703,169 cannot be divided by just 1 and 13,703,169, it is a composite number.
